How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Computer and Information Sciences from Reed Cost?

$60,620 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Reed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at Reed paid an average of $2,568 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$60,310$60,310
Fees$310$310
Books and Supplies$1,050$1,050
On Campus Room and Board$14,980$14,980
On Campus Other Expenses$1,450$1,450

Reed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Computer and Information Sciences

18 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
44.4% Women
22.2%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 18 students received their bachelor’s degree in computer and information sciences.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in computer and information sciences in 2019-2020, 44.4% of them were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 20.2%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received a bachelor’s degree in computer and information sciences at Reed in 2019-2020, 22.2%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is lower than the nationwide number of 38%.

*The racial-ethnic minorities count is calculated by taking the total number of students and subtracting white students, international students, and students whose race/ethnicity was unknown. This number is then divided by the total number of students at the school to obtain the racial-ethnic minorities percentage.
